Senate caucus of the All Progressives Congress (APC) has resolved to work towards the emergence of consensus candidates at the forthcoming party’s national convention.

The party’s convention is slated for Saturday, March 26.

Led by Senate President Ahmed Lawan and Femi Gbajabiamila, speaker of the house of representatives, the APC caucus in the national assembly visited President Muhammadu Buhari on Thursday.

Speaking with state house correspondents after the meeting, Gbajabiamila said: “Mr President invited the principal officers of the APC to hold today’s meeting with us. Mr President, emphasised the need for us, in the APC to be united, always act as a family, to ensure that we remain focused,” he said.

“We have the leadership of Nigeria today at the national level and of course, we have many states, about 22 states, under the leadership of the APC. That requires that APC,  as a political party, remains very focused, energetic, and purposeful, as it has always been, and ensure that we maintain the trajectory of development for our country.

“Because that is the trust Nigerians gave us in 2015 and renewed that, in 2019.

“Mr President also emphasised the need for us to ensure that we have a successful convention on the 26th of this month, March. This convention, by way of emphasis, is a very important convention for us in the APC, and by the grace of God, through our processes and procedures, at different levels of the party, the convention would be a very successful one and very peaceful one.

“We hope that we would have achieved so much consensus in selecting and electing the officers for this party so that when we go into the convention, most of the officers would be for affirmation or confirmation.”

Asked if the party has agreed on a consensus candidate for the position of APC national chairman, the House speaker said: “The essence of this engagement is for the party to achieve consensus, and consensus is a process. It doesn’t just happen like that,”

“So I believe that before we go into the convention square on Saturday, by the grace of God, we would have a lot of consensuses reached and maybe the sort of document that we call or refer to as unity list, that is bringing all the agreed positions where consensus have been achieved in the various sections or geopolitical zones of the country.”
